4 of 5 stars Reviewed 29 February 2012

the best part of the hotel is that it is near the airport and close to local train station. It’s a old hotel, and quite decent. Rooms are comfortable and clean, with basic amenities given, and food is good. Staff is friendly and helpful. They have a free airport drop service too. its priced reasonably and has good shopping areas... More

4 of 5 stars Reviewed 26 July 2011

I am a regular visitor to Hotel Parle International. It is very conveniently located. Very near to airport and just in front of Mumbai local Ville pare (west) railway station. It is just walking distance from station. Very nice hotel. Very friendly staff. Food is Nice .Overall one can say its value for money. More
